Hair thinning can be a real bummer, especially when it starts to show. One product that has been getting a lot of buzz is Boldify. It is designed to cover up those pesky bald spots, particularly on the crown and part line. The brand suggests picking the darker shade if you're stuck between two options. Using it is a breeze. Just sprinkle it on the area you want to cover, pat it in, and for extra hold, you can use some hairspray. The best part? It washes out with your next shampoo. People have been raving about how well it works. One user mentioned that it was a lifesaver for covering up thinning spots caused by medical issues. They loved how easy it was to apply and how well it stayed in place. Another user had short, curly hair and was self-conscious about the thin spots around the hairline. Boldify came to the rescue, making those spots less noticeable. They also appreciated that it didn't stain their clothes. However, they did warn about scratching your head, as the dark color can get under your fingernails. It is important to note that Boldify is not a miracle cure for hair loss. It is a temporary solution that can help boost confidence while dealing with thinning hair. It is also not a one-size-fits-all product. Some users might find that it doesn't work as well for them, depending on the type and extent of their hair loss. Additionally, while it is generally easy to apply, it might take a bit of practice to get the hang of it, especially when trying to cover spots at the back of the head. Boldify comes in four sizes and a two-pack, with 14 colors to choose from. The price starts at $13. 95, which might seem a bit steep for some. However, considering the positive reviews and the convenience it offers, it could be worth the investment for those looking for a quick and easy solution to cover up thinning spots. It is also a good idea to check the price across different platforms, as it can vary. One thing to keep in mind is that while Boldify can help cover up thinning spots, it does not promote hair growth. It is a cosmetic solution, not a medical treatment.
